Answer: Choice C)
-\infty < y \le 7

Step-by-step explanation:

The range is the set of possible y outputs of a function.

We see that the highest this graph goes is y = 7.

So the range as an inequality is
y \le 7 which is the same as saying
-\infty < y \le 7

Side note: This would convert to the interval notation (-infinity, 7]
